Are your revenues based on the books that you sell, leads for which came via
newsletters?

I'm thinking about offering nothing up front with a figure somehow tied to
sales that come from the newsletters for one year.  In other words, I'll
take over publishing the newsletter that, let's say has 5,000 subscribers.
During the course of the year I drive it to 10,000 which, for simplicity's
sake, averages to 7,500 suscribers over the course of the year.

So, based on that ratio (5:7.5), two-thirds of all sales driven by the
newsletter came from the original list subscribers (assuming no fallout). .
. I'd then pay an agreed "royalty" on two-thirds of the sales.

Make sense?
